Libraries for crash reporting are integrated to analyze any issues and errors that occur in Android apps or games. These SDKs track the behavior of the app in the background and send information to the developer when something strange happens or when the app crashes. This information is then used to improve the app or game.
This overview of Crash reporting SDKs provides you with the most-used and well-known libraries like Firebase, Crashlytics, HockeyApp, ACRA and Yandex Metrica.
